  • Patent number: 8467873
    Abstract: In a medical telemetry system for synchronizing an implantable medical device to a base station of the telemetry system, a communication channel is selected for communication between the implantable medical device and the base station, and the implantable medical device is synchronized to the base station by selecting a synchronizing word associated with the selected channel, wherein at least two different communication channels within the medical telemetry system are associated with different synchronization words. By this procedure, crosstalk is eliminated.

  • Publication number: 20110202103
    Abstract: An IMD has its communication circuitry in an inactive state and has access to two different identifier codes. The IMD activates the communication circuitry based on reception of a wakeup message that includes an identifier code that is identical to the identifier code currently assigned to the IMD. A communication device generates and transmits first wakeup messages that include a first identifier code associated with the IMD and second wakeup messages that include a second identifier code associated with the IMD. Depending on the currently assigned identifier code of the IMD the IMD will respond to either first or second wakeup messages.
